House Foundation Repair in Severn, MD
House fo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a home's foundation. These projects typically involve diagnosing and fixing problems such as settling, cracks, or shifting that can compromise the safety and structure of a property. Common repair methods include under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ization, and the scope of work can range from minor crack repairs to extensive foundation stabilization. Property owners often want to understand the underlying causes of foundation issues, the available repair options, and how repairs can help prevent further damage or costly repairs in the future.
Before requesting foundation repair services, homeowners should consider the symptoms their property is experiencing, such as uneven floors,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in walls. Understanding the history of the property, including any past water issues or nearby construction, can also be helpful. It’s important to evaluate the extent of damage and seek professional assessments to determine the most appropriate repair approach. Clear communication about concerns and property history can support effective planning and ensure the chosen repair solutions address the root causes of foundation problems.

Common House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further damage and maintain structural integrity.
Slab Stabilization - involves lifting and leveling uneven concrete slabs to restore proper alignment.
Pier and Beam Repair - reinforces or replaces supporting piers and beams to ensure a stable foundation.
Foundation Underpinning - strengthens the foundation to support shifting or settling structures.
Mudjacking and Foam Jacking - lifts sunken concrete surfaces to restore levelness and prevent trip hazards.
Drainage and Waterproofing - improves soil drainage and seals the foundation to prevent water intrusion.
House Foundation Repair Questions
How can I tell if my foundation need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, uneven floors, or doors and windows that stick.
What types of foundation issues are common in Severn, MD? Common problems include settling, cracking, and moisture-related damage.
What causes foundation problems in homes? Causes often involve soil movement, poor drainage, or nearby construction activities.
What are typical solutions for foundation repair? Solutions may include underpinning, wall stabilization, or drainage improvements.
